Breaking Down the GRP Casino 180 Free Spins
This is not a no-deposit offer, so do not get too excited. You usually need to make a minimum deposit to unlock the spins. From what I have seen, the deposit threshold is around £20. That is fair. You get the 180 free spins credited in batches, often 20 per day for nine days. That keeps you coming back, which I suppose is the point.
The spins are usually locked to a specific slot. It might be a popular title like Book of Dead or Starburst. Not my first choice, but I have played worse. The important thing is the wagering requirements. I have seen this offer come with a 35x wagering on the winnings from the free spins. That is standard. Nothing too aggressive.
One thing I will say is that the GRP Casino 180 free spins limited time offer has a max cashout cap. Usually, it is around £100 on the winnings from the spins. So if you hit a big win, you are not taking home thousands. But for a free spin offer, that is pretty normal. I would rather have a cap than a hidden clause that voids your winnings.

Terms and Conditions You Need to Know
I am not going to lie to you. The terms on this GRP Casino 180 free spins limited time offer have a few quirks. Here is what I have noticed:
- The free spins are only valid for 72 hours after they are credited. If you do not use them, they expire.
- Wagering requirements must be met within 7 days. That is tight. Do not let the spins sit there.
- Some deposit methods are excluded. I found that Neteller and Skrill deposits do not qualify for the free spins. Use a debit card or PayPal.
- The max bet while wagering is £5 per spin. If you go over that, they void the bonus.
These are not dealbreakers, but you need to know them. I have seen too many players lose their winnings because they did not read the fine print. I am guilty of it myself. Do not be that guy.
